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-80028

Grant non-editing teacher mod/h5pactivity:reviewattempts

    XMLWordPrintable

Details

    • MOODLE_402_STABLE, MOODLE_403_STABLE
    • MOODLE_404_STABLE
    • MDL-80028-h5p_caps
    • Hide

      Test 1: New install

      1. Install Moodle.
      2. Go to Site administration > Users > Permissions > Define roles.
      3. For role Non-editing teacher click the edit icon (gear wheel).
      4. Click Show advanced.
      5. In the Filter field type "mod/h5pactivity:reviewattempts".
      6. Check that mod/h5pactivity:reviewattempts is "Allow".

      Test 2: Upgrade when permission has not been changed

      1. In a Moodle site without the patch, login as admin.
      2. Go to Site administration > Users > Permissions > Define roles.
      3. For role Non-editing teacher click the edit icon (gear wheel).
      4. Click Show advanced.
      5. In the Filter field type "mod/h5pactivity:reviewattempts".
      6. Check mod/h5pactivity:reviewattempts is "Not set".
      7. Apply patch and upgrade Moodle when prompted.
      8. Repeat steps 2, 3 and 5.
      9. Confirm mod/h5pactivity:reviewattempts is still "Not set".

      Test 3: Upgrade when permission has already been changed

      1. In a Moodle site without the patch, login as admin.
      2. Go to Site administration > Users > Permissions > Define roles.
      3. For role Non-editing teacher click the edit icon (gear wheel).
      4. Click Show advanced.
      5. In the Filter field type "mod/h5pactivity:reviewattempts".
      6. Change mod/h5pactivity:reviewattempts to "Prevent" and click Save changes.
      7. Apply patch and upgrade Moodle when prompted.
      8. Repeat steps 2, 3 and 5.
      9. Confirm mod/h5pactivity:reviewattempts is still "Prevent".
      Show
      Test 1: New install Install Moodle. Go to Site administration > Users > Permissions > Define roles . For role Non-editing teacher click the edit icon (gear wheel). Click Show advanced . In the Filter field type "mod/h5pactivity:reviewattempts". Check that mod/h5pactivity:reviewattempts is "Allow". Test 2: Upgrade when permission has not been changed In a Moodle site without the patch, login as admin. Go to Site administration > Users > Permissions > Define roles . For role Non-editing teacher click the edit icon (gear wheel). Click Show advanced . In the Filter field type "mod/h5pactivity:reviewattempts". Check mod/h5pactivity:reviewattempts is "Not set". Apply patch and upgrade Moodle when prompted. Repeat steps 2, 3 and 5. Confirm mod/h5pactivity:reviewattempts is still "Not set". Test 3: Upgrade when permission has already been changed In a Moodle site without the patch, login as admin. Go to Site administration > Users > Permissions > Define roles . For role Non-editing teacher click the edit icon (gear wheel). Click Show advanced . In the Filter field type "mod/h5pactivity:reviewattempts". Change mod/h5pactivity:reviewattempts to "Prevent" and click Save changes . Apply patch and upgrade Moodle when prompted. Repeat steps 2, 3 and 5. Confirm mod/h5pactivity:reviewattempts is still "Prevent".

    Description

      I think Non-editing teacher should have mod/h5pactivity:reviewattempts = "Allow".

      If you add a new role selecting ARCHETYPE: Non-editing teacher the role will have mod/h5pactivity:reviewattempts = "Allow". But for the actual Non-editing teacher role this capability is "Not set".

      Attachments

        Issue Links

          Activity

            People

              leonstr Leon Stringer
              leonstr Leon Stringer
              Sara Arjona (@sarjona) Sara Arjona (@sarjona)
              Ferran Recio Ferran Recio
              Ron Carl Alfon Yu Ron Carl Alfon Yu
              Votes:
              1 Vote for this issue
              Watchers:
              11 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ved:

                Time Tracking

                  Estimated:
                  Original Estimate - 0 minutes
                  0m
                  Remaining:
                  Remaining Estimate - 0 minutes
                  0m
                  Logged:
                  Time Spent - 5 hours, 49 minutes
                  5h 49m

                  Clockify

                    Error rendering 'clockify-timesheets-time-tracking-reports:timer-sidebar'. Please contact your Jira administrators.